| China is in the process of rapid urbanization.The expansion of urban scale and the continuous enrichment of functions make urban problems increasingly complicated.With the rapid increase of the number of urban motor vehicles,the coordinated development with traffic is ignored in urban rapid construction,which leads to the increasing pressure of urban traffic.Urban traffic management has become a worldwide problem.Although cities have made relevant efforts in traffic management,road infrastructure and other aspects,which can alleviate traffic congestion to a certain extent,it is still a drop in the bucket.Traffic congestion has become one of the factors restricting the sustainable development of cities Traffic congestion is a complex system problem.We should solve the traffic problems at different levels together.This paper attempts to jump out of the perspective of traffic theory and the traditional "four stage prediction method",which is based on the idea that traffic congestion is a systematic problem relying on urban space.From the perspective of the whole city,this study explores the relationship between spatial structure and traffic congestion,and uses urban big data to quantitatively analyze the relationship between urban spatial structure and traffic congestion.Hoping to make the coordinated development of urban space and traffic,it has important theoretical and practical significance for solving traffic congestion and achieving sustainable development of urban space and transportation.Based on the literature review,this study summarizes the previous research results and research methods,and sorts out the classic topic of the relationship between urban spatial structure and urban traffic as the theoretical basis of the study.The urban spatial structure can be divided into two types: dominant structure and recessive structure.The dominant structure reflects the physical attributes of the city in terms of its external physical form,such as urban density and land use structure.The recessive structure reflects the social attributes of the city through the economic flow of the urban population,such as the spatial change of population and the economic distribution,which can not be directly observed,but can better reflect the essence of the urban spatial structure.Based on the theory of spatial structure and urban traffic,this study analyzes the mechanism of spatial structure and traffic congestion,and constructs the theoretical framework of the relationship between spatial structure and traffic congestion.Based on the theoretical framework,this study takes the main urban area of Qingdao as an example,uses the spatial analysis method based on big data to identify the spatial and temporal characteristics of urban spatial structure and traffic congestion,and analyzes the internal consistency of the two.Through GWR(Geographically weighted regression)analysis,the spatial correlation between urban spatial structure and traffic congestion is verified,and the verification results are taken as the premise of quantitative model analysis.Then the regression model is established,including the model of urban spatial structure and traffic congestion intensity and the model of urban spatial structure and traffic congestion type.According to the regression conclusion,the causes of congestion are interpreted from the spatial structure level.Finally,based on the perspective of spatial structure,the optimization suggestions of traffic congestion are put forward.The study draws the following main conclusions: In the main urban area of Qingdao,there are obvious spatial distribution differences and time variation rules between urban spatial structure and traffic congestion,and the characteristics of the two are consistent;Through the analysis of spatial heterogeneity,it is proved that there is a relationship between them in spatial attribute;The results of quantitative relationship analysis are as follows: In the invisible structure,the population spatial change has a strong influence on the intensity and type of congestion,so it is necessary to study the invisible structure;In the visible structure,the spatial pattern has the most obvious influence on the type of congestion,and the land use mixing degree has a strong positive correlation with the intensity of congestion.Based on this,the paper summarizes the main causes of congestion from the spatial structure level,mainly including the "end-to-end" geographical location,the imperfect central pattern,the separation of occupation and residence of "South Industry and North accommodation" and the polarization of urban functional areas.The optimization suggestions are put forward from the levels of urban periphery,overall and local,including the development of peripheral new towns,optimization of the visible spatial structure layout,development of TOD,traffic oriented terminal management,etc. |
